当前位置:  技术问答>java相关

这段程序中有一句话看不懂,请帮忙解释一下。

    来源: 互联网  发布时间:2015-05-02

    本文导语:  这段程序中的这句话看不太明白,请那为大侠帮忙解释一下,多谢。   EdgeImp[] arrEdgesFrom=(EdgeImp[]) edgesFromNode.toArray(new EdgeImp[0]); 我的理解是arrEdgesFrom是一个变量,他的类型是EdgeImp,所有的这些变量都放在一个队...

这段程序中的这句话看不太明白,请那为大侠帮忙解释一下,多谢。

  EdgeImp[] arrEdgesFrom=(EdgeImp[]) edgesFromNode.toArray(new EdgeImp[0]);

我的理解是arrEdgesFrom是一个变量,他的类型是EdgeImp,所有的这些变量都放在一个队列中,edgesFromNode的类型是LinkedList所以(EdgeImp[])是为了casting,可是(new EdgeImp[0])有是什么意思?

刚学java不长时间,可能问题问的挺可笑,但实在是不是很明白这段语句,各为见晾。


private class NodeImp implements Node
{
         Object label;
int id;
    private NodeImp(Object l,int i)
{
  this.setLabel(l);
  this.setid(i);
  LinkedList edgesFromNode=new LinkedList();
  LinkedList edgesToNode=new LinkedList();
}

    public void setLabel(Object l)
{ label=l; }

    public Object getLabel()
{  return label;}

    public void setid(int num)
{ id=num; }

    public int getid()
{ return id;}

    public void addEdgeFrom(EdgeImp e)
{
  EdgeImp[] arrEdgesFrom=(EdgeImp[]) edgesFromNode.toArray(new EdgeImp[0]);

int thisEdgeNodeID;
int addEdgeNodeID=((NodeImp) e.toNode()).getid();

for(int i=0;i

    
 
 

您可能感兴趣的文章:

  • 请教一句话:hash、表驱动、cache是程序设计中唯一伟大的三种技术。
  • 我做的第一个java程序(只有一句话),帮忙
  • 怎样用JAVA捕获到RESIN在解释JSP程序时所报的错?急……
  • 为什么解释程序时总是出错?
  • 关于C,一句程序的解释
  • 哪位C语言高手帮我解释下下面程序的运行结果 ???????
  • 这是一个关于Linux的管道的程序,请问一下这个程序是什么意思,能不能解释一下
  • 谁能解释一下该程序的执行过程
  • linux shell编程中有关set命令的几句程序,求高手给解释下
  • Linux下使用QT3.3.5开发的GUI程序无故退出,求可以解释的原因
  • 一个小程序,有一句我看不懂,请帮我解释一下。谢谢了。
  • 我使用corba将Java和C程序连接起来,由Java向C传递一个字符串,但是我发现我原来的0a被换成了0d 0a,那位给各解释。
  • 程序解释--wait参数值
  • 一个linux命令解释程序!急!
  • 偶又有问题了!!一个小程序问题,关于IO的,拜托那位好心人帮忙解释一下@@@
  • C程序问题:哪个高手帮我解释下下面的问题,主要是a[0]和&[0] 的区别 和编译器的问题??
  • 一段程序,不知道为什么给的值是5,2个输出的值都是15,迷茫!请帮忙解释下数据流程
  • 请问下面一个关于vfork的c程序的运行结果为什么会出现Segmentation fault ?哪位高手帮我解释下,谢谢。
  • 帮忙解释一下这道程序!!!(在线等待)
  • 救急!有做过解释程序的朋友请看看,进行语义分析时,如何设计文法的非终结符的属性!
  • 哪位大哥给我解释下这个程序,谢谢了 50分相送
  • 有哪位高人能解释一下以下程序各行意思,该段在别人编写的简单操作系统的内核开头(head.s)里????
  •  
    本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
    本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• 用jbuilder开发的程序,其中用到了xylayout,将应用程序做成了jar文件,运行jar文件时,提示错误。请大家多帮忙
  • 帮忙写一个小程序readkey
  • jni 中一个简单程序,请大家帮忙!
  • 关于程序移植,请知道的帮忙,分会加的
  • 用JAVA编一个程序,测试网络速度~~高手帮忙
  • 高手帮忙,pkg安装包结束后,如何启动GUI程序?
  • 100分请帮忙,我不能编译servlet程序
  • 编写把一java程序中所有的print语句都删除,帮忙分析一下思路。
  • 想做个程序,帮忙提个纲吧,哥们!!!!
  • 不能运行编译出来的程序,请大家帮忙看看
  • 帮忙写一段程序(LINUX文件管理)
  • 请高手帮忙写个测试程序?
  • 请大家帮忙看个小程序
  • 各位谁能帮忙看一下这个程序?谢谢!!
  • 帮忙看一下这个程序在LINUX下好不好用,谢谢!
  • 关于telnetd程序移植的问题,请了解Unix telnet过程的大侠帮忙看看
  • 怎样用java作一个屏幕保护程序?请帮忙
  • unix系统中执行程序status=139是什么问题啊?请帮忙讲讲status啊!!!
  • 很简单的java程序,求大家帮忙,赚分的好机会!
  • !!!快来帮忙!!!在程序中如何获取当前的系统时间(精确到毫秒ms)???
  • 重装服务器后IIS网站错误(应用程序中的服务器错误)
  • 为什么我在java程序里启动的一个程序在java程序关闭后,该程序的所有进程都关掉了
  • windows server2008上PowerBuilder程序系统错误解决方法
  • Linux 编程怎么样在程序开启一个程序,和关闭一个程序?
  • c语言判断某一年是否为闰年的各种实现程序代码
  • 请问从一个java程序中如何调用另一java程序,并控制可以其状态(最小化、最大化、结束程序),还有怎样知道那个被调用的程序结束。
  • 程序员的八种级别,你属于哪一级?
  • Linux下的程序是在内存中运行的吗?为什么在程序运行的时候可以删除程序文件?
  • 用jbuilder开发的程序,其中用到了xylayout,将应用程序做成了jar文件,运行jar文件时,提示错误。请大家多帮忙 iis7站长之家
  • 我的程序是用c写的gtk+程序,有个函数的参数要传给它图片的文件名,但是图片和原程序不在同一目录下怎么办?怎么在程序里指定文件的路径
  • 在docker容器中通过apt-get安装新的程序


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3